Hercules

Hercules, a German bicycle and motorcycle manufacturer with a rich history dating back to the late 19th century, has a legacy rooted in both the utility and sport aspects of cycling and motorcycling. Initially known for its robust and reliable bicycles, Hercules expanded into motorcycles, producing a diverse range of models catering to various needs. Their motorcycles were popular for their practicality and durability, often favored for commuting and everyday use. While no longer producing motorcycles, the Hercules brand continues to exist, predominantly focused on the production of high-quality bicycles. The brand's long history and association with quality German engineering have solidified its reputation within the cycling world, even if its motorcycle production is now a part of its history.
